Output 895ea0659355eed0099e5e51b47f0327c73c5733bb3c44a45c1a2afa02757727:1

value
106992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9925411405078d331a7f56f90c5eb496656e7e OP_EQUAL
address
3EWRz8w5mvR83PEdj4aFMf8aNBVNBajgQc
transaction
895ea0659355eed0099e5e51b47f0327c73c5733bb3c44a45c1a2afa02757727
spent
true